This article extends a hybrid evolutionary algorithm to cope with the feeder reconfiguration problem in distribution networks. The proposed method combines the Self-Adaptive Modified Particle Swarm Optimization (SAMPSO) with Modified Shuffled Frog Leaping Algorithm (MSFLA) to proceed toward the global solution. As with other population-based algorithms, PSO has parameters which should be tuned to have a suitable performance. Thus, a self-adaptive framework is proposed to adjust the parameters dynamically. In SAMPSO, the PSO learning factors are considered to be the new control variables and are changed in the evolutionary process. To enhance the quality of the solutions, the SAMPSO is combined with MSFLA and a new hybrid algorithm is proposed to minimize the electrical energy losses of the distribution system by feeder reconfiguration. The effectiveness of the proposed method is demonstrated through two test systems. 相似文献

Regarding to the variations of the load and unmodeled dynamic, robot manipulators are known as a nonlinear dynamic system. Overcoming such problems like uncertainties and nonlinear characteristics in the model of two-link manipulator is the principal goal of this paper. To approach to this aim, a neural network is combined with a linear robust control in which the result has the advantages of, the first, approximated nonlinear elements and the second, the guaranteed robustness. To design the proposed controller, at first, multivariable feedback linearization is employed to convert the nonlinear model to linear one. Second, the unknown parameters of the system are identified by neural network based on a new proposed learning rule. Third, Mixed linear feedback-H?∞? robust control method is proposed to stabilize the closed loop system. The closed loop system based on the proposed controller is analyzed and some numerical simulations are performed. Results show suitable responses of the closed loop system. 相似文献

Moderate-Resolution Imaging Spectroradiometer (MODIS) optical and infrared data are used to monitor changes in the Caspian Sea coastline. The information extracted from MODIS images is converted into total water volume and mean lake level by combining a digital elevation model (DEM) with remote-sensing data. The elevation estimates were enhanced by reprocessing the MODIS data at the sub-pixel scale. The water volume variations estimated from MODIS data along with DEM are compared to other estimations derived from altimetry data sets, and show fair agreement. 相似文献

The kinetic behavior of a commercial γ-Al2O3 catalyst for the methanol to dimethyl ether (DME) dehydration reaction has been investigated using a differential fixed bed
reactor at the pressure range 1–16 barg within a temperature range of 260–380 °C. The experimental runs were performed in
a wide range of feed to water ratios. The experiments were designed by general full factorial design (GEFD) and a novel rate
equation has been developed which exhibited the best fitting with our experimental data. Based on the analysis of variance
(ANOVA), the following order of importance for operating conditions was obtained when the objective function is the yield
of DME: Temperature >Water % in feed >Pressure. In addition, the optimum operating conditions for the maximum yield of DME,
were found at T= 380°C, P=16 barg and zero wt% of water in the feed. 相似文献

A promethazine (PMZ) molecularly imprinted polymer (MIP) and a non-imprinted polymer (NIP) were synthesized by two different formulations of methacrylic acid-ethylene glycol dimethacrylate (MAA-EGDMA) and vinyl benzene-divinyl benzene (VB-DVB). Then, the MIPs were used to modify the carbon paste electrode (CP). The response difference between MIP-CP and NIP-CP electrodes, containing VB-DVB polymer, was higher than that for MIP-CP and NIP-CP modified with polymer of MAA-EGDMA, indicating the lower nonselective surface adsorption property of the VB-DVB based MIP. The MIP, incorporated in the carbon paste electrode, functioned as selectively recognition element and pre-concentrator agent for PMZ determination. The prepared electrode was used for PMZ measurement by the three steps procedure including analyte extraction in the electrode, electrode washing and electrochemical measurement of PMZ. It was shown that the electrode washing, after PMZ extraction, led to enhanced selectivity. Square wave voltammetry (SWV) for PMZ determination by proposed electrode was proved to be better than that of differential pulse voltammetry. Some parameters, effective on the electrode response, were optimized and then a calibration curve was plotted. Two dynamic linear range of 7 × 10−9 to 4 × 10−7 and 4 × 10−7 to 7 × 10−6 mol L−1 were obtained. The detection limit of the method was calculated equal to 3.2 × 10−9 mol L−1. This method was used successful for PMZ determination in blood serum sample. 相似文献

Using a unified representation for a class of the two current-feedback operational amplifier (CFOA) sinusoidal oscillators,
new circuits of this type can be systematically discovered. A catalogue of two circuit structures, each structure realizing
18 oscillator circuits, is presented. Moreover, using the RC:CR transformation, additional 18 oscillator circuits can be obtained
from each structure. A third structure realizing additional two oscillator circuits is also presented. Some of the circuits
enjoy one or more of the following attractive features: use of grounded capacitors, feasibility of absorbing the parasitic
components of the CFOAs, availability of a buffered output voltage and orthogonal tuning of the frequency and the startup
condition of oscillation. Moreover, it is shown that the use of the Barkhausen criterion for the determination of the startup
condition of oscillation and the frequency of oscillation yields inaccurate results with relatively large errors depending
on the selected component values. Furthermore, it is shown that using the roots of the characteristic equation of a specific
oscillator structure will result in a startup condition that cannot be adjusted without disturbing the frequency of oscillation. 相似文献

Technology and innovation become more important determinants of corporate competitiveness, and the telecommunications sector is no exception. A good example is found in the development of the mobile phones. Technological development, embodied in innovative functions developed from the first (1G) to third generation (3G) systems, has played significantly important roles in the growth and upheavals of the Japanese mobile phone market. In addition, development in contents, value-added services which are supplied by related firms formed in the vertical structure, charging systems, handset development; all these have made this small gadget an increasingly important part of daily life. 相似文献

BACKGROUND: The effectiveness of chitosan films containing Zataria multiflora Boiss essential oil (ZEO) (5 and 10 g kg?1) and grape seed extract (GSE) (10 g kg?1) on lipid oxidation and microbial (lactic acid bacteria, aerobic mesophiles and inoculated Listeria monocytogenes) characteristics of mortadella sausage at 4 °C for 21 days was evaluated. The release of total phenolics (TPs) into sausage was also assessed. RESULTS: All films exhibited antibacterial activity against L. monocytogenes on agar culture media. Chitosan films containing ZEO were the most effective on the growth of bacteria. The growth of L. monocytogenes was significantly inhibited by ZEO‐GSE containing films especially during storage of the sausages for 6 days. Aerobic mesophiles and lactic acid bacteria were the most sensitive and resistant groups to films by 0.1–1.1 and 0.1–0.7 log cycles reduction, respectively. Sausages wrapped by 10 g kg?1 GSE + 10 g kg?1 ZEO films had the lowest degrees of lipid oxidation, which was 23% lower than the control. The TPs of ZEO films decreased to zero after 6 days, whereas TPs of GSE films followed a slight decrease during the storage. CONCLUSION: Antimicrobial/antioxidant chitosan film could be developed by incorporating GSE and ZEO for extending the shelf life of mortadella sausage.
